Be on beast behaviour
Universal Pictures gave us a first look at the roar-some looking survival-thriller Beast, which stars Idris Elba. The film follows a recently widowed husband (Idris Elba) who travels to South Africa with his teenage daughters, only to be stalked by a huge and rather hungry lion. Three Thousand Years of Longing
George Miller’s dark fantasy comedy-drama Three Thousand Years of Longing also premiered at this years Cannes Film Festival and received a six-minute standing ovation. The film follows a solitary academic (Tilda Swinton) and a burdened genie (Idris Elba) she finds in a bottle in the markets of Istanbul. Trivia Night in MEL
Last Monday, our MEL studio organised an online Trivia Night to raise money for the Australia Red Cross – Ukraine Appeal. There was a $5 buy-in (but people were, of course, able to donate more) to participate. The studio raised an impressive $1295.03, while Luke Dadic took the crown for highest individual scorer and won a $50 gift card in lieu of a team prize for the highest scoring team. Method donated an extra $400 to the fundraiser, bringing the total raised to $1695.03. What a great event!
